How to open a bank account in Cyprus

How to open a bank account in CyprusSince Cyprus joined the European Union in 2008, its financial system has been actively developing. Within a few years, the financial sector has become one of the main pillars of the country's economy. Thanks to this rise, many people have successfully developed their businesses.

Cypriot banks must comply with and follow all the requirements that EU banks comply with. The basic principle is "know your customer", according to which banks conduct a thorough check of the information provided by potential clients and the legitimacy of the source of funds. Therefore, in order to open an account in Cyprus remotely and without physical presence, it is necessary to prepare the documents professionally.

The standard process for opening a Cyprus bank account includes the following steps:

1. Choose a Cyprus bank
When choosing a bank, we pay attention to the following:

  • The bank's requirements for customers, the complexity of the account opening procedures, and the procedures for checking customers and their funds;

  • List of services provided by the bank;

  • Whether the bank profile is consistent with the specificity of the proposed account transactions;

  • Whether overseas remittances can be made;

  • Service rates.

2. Collection and preparation of documents required for opening a bank account
This is the most time-consuming stage, as it is very important to collect all the information that the bank needs when checking the reliability of the client.
During the process of preparing and analyzing the package of documents,’s Cypriot and Ukrainian lawyers carefully check each document: starting with dates and signatures and ending with guarantees of correctness.

3. Obtain prior consent from the Bank of Cyprus
4. Sign the bank questionnaire and forms
5. Interview with bank representative and send the signed forms to the bank
6. Access online banking and receive a bank card
For example, the statistics for March 2019 are very instructive:

  • The total amount of all deposits in Cypriot banks is EUR 47,500,000,000;

  • The total loan amount is EUR 38,300,000,000;

  • There are more than 30 officially registered foreign banks in the country.

The loose fiscal policy ensures the steady growth of the country's economy and the well-being of local and foreign companies using Cypriot banking services.

It is worth noting that in recent years, not only the account opening process has changed in Cyprus, but also the entire registration process. Recent changes to the Anti-Money Laundering Law and new regulations from the Central Bank have had an impact. An important innovation is the ability to initiate the bank account application process online.

What are the important things to know about the overall situation of the Cyprus banking system?
The Central Bank of Cyprus (hereinafter referred to as the "Central Bank") leads all financial institutions. The services provided by different banks do not differ much in themselves. The main differences lie in the fee percentage charged by the bank for transactions and the annual account and card maintenance costs.

The Central Bank allows individuals and companies (not just Cyprus companies) to open various bank accounts.
To open a personal account, the decisive factor is age - the future account holder must be at least 18 years old. But the choice of bank is up to you.

How to avoid making mistakes when choosing a bank?

Carefully study all the conditions stipulated by the bank. There may be mandatory minimum requirements for the amount that must be deposited in the account. For business accounts, it is important to understand under what conditions international transactions can be carried out, especially if we are talking about foreign shareholders of the company. It is important to find out whether Internet banking services are provided, because without Internet banking, some operations are extremely difficult to carry out, especially remotely.

We recommend Greek or Cypriot banks to our clients.

Is it difficult for non-residents to open a bank account in Cyprus?

Any non-resident with the necessary documents can open a bank account in Cyprus. For third country residents, it may take a little longer. In addition, a more detailed description of your objectives is required.

How to open an account in Cyprus for an individual?

To open a bank account in Cyprus, an individual will need the following documents:

  • CV

  • Copy of passport

  • Any confirmation of registration or residence;

  • Confirmation of your annual income (e.g., pay stubs, confirmation of your active or passive income, dividends, copies of tax returns, etc.)

  • A letter of recommendation from a bank or other financial institution confirming your creditworthiness (the letter is valid for three months)

  • Documents proving your source of income, the value of your property, and the legal status of your property.

How to open a bank account in Cyprus for a legal person?

To open a corporate account in a Cyprus bank, you will need to collect the following documents:

  • Company name, legal address, physical address, detailed description of activities, website link (if any).

  • Capacity certificate, company credit certificate (certificate of good standing).

  • Certificate of Incorporation.

  • Board and Secretary Certificates.

  • Regulation.

  • memorandum.

  • Documents proving the corporate structure of the legal entity, showing the entire structure up to the beneficiaries. These documents should be provided in a clear and understandable form.

  • Financial reports.

  • Documents proving the lawful source of funds.

  • A letter of good standing from the company, and references from the last three months. The same documents must be provided if a personal account is to be opened for the company owner.

Important: All documents must be drawn up in English. Or they need to be officially translated and certified by a notary public.

How to open an offshore account in Cyprus?

The concept of "offshore" or activities carried out abroad is no longer officially used, but it is possible to open a corporate bank account for a company doing business outside of Cyprus.
